22 ounce bottle into a tulip snifter. Bottled 3/27/18. Had 4/9/18.
Pours a cloudy reddish purple, with a one inch foamy head with good retention and a good amount of foamy lacing. Aromas of raspberries, yeast, some dank hops, a little lime, some black pepper when warm. The taste is dank hops, pine, malt, some raspberries, some lime- but more as citrus. Lots of bitterness up front that mellows a bit through the bottle, lightly tart. Smooth, a little creamy, a solid medium body, well carbonated.
It’s good, well made, the add- ins are integral and show out. But overall, it’s not as different feeling as I thought it would be. However, at a really good price point, it’s well worth a purchase.
